Overview
The Arata Brothers Trust is a philanthropic organization based in Carmichael, California, with a focus on supporting various sectors including arts and culture, education at multiple levels, law education, philanthropy, health, and human services. With assets totaling approximately $3.58 million, the trust reported expenses of $672,308 and revenue of $389,149. The trust provides funding to cities primarily in California and Nevada, including Sacramento, San Francisco, and Reno. Key personnel include Dorothy Matson Sewell, who serves as a trustee with significant involvement, alongside trustees August Sewell and Lisa Malvini. The trust is committed to enhancing community welfare through its diverse funding initiatives.
